如题所述
回答:对象FileSystemObject中地GetFolder地Files(文件个数),Size(文件夹大小)
回答:DimfsoAsNewFileSystemObject’要引microsoftscriptingruntimeDimi,jAslongi=fso.GetFolder("D:\Mytest").Size‘文件大小j=fso.GetFolder("D:\Mytest").Files.Count’文件数
回答:给亻尔个简单地纯VB代码这个没有包含子目录地,要有地话能够用递归
VBcode
CodehighlightingproducedbyActiproCodeHighlighter(freeware)http://www.CodeHighlighter.com/PrivateSubForm_Load()MsgBox"文件总数:"&getDirFileCount("C:\")MsgBox"文件大小和:"&CLng(getDirFileLenTotal("C:\")/1024)&"KB"EndSubFunctiongetDirFileCount(DirNameAsString)AsLongIf(Right(DirName,1)<>"\")ThenDirName=DirName&"\"i=0a=Dir(DirName,vbNormal)While(a<>"")i=i 1a=Dir()WendgetDirFileCount=iEndFunctionFunctiongetDirFileLenTotal(DirNameAsString)AsCurrencyIf(Right(DirName,1)<>"\")ThenDirName=DirName&"\"i=0a=Dir(DirName,vbNormal)While(a<>"")i=i FileLen(DirName&a)a=Dir()WendgetDirFileLenTotal=iEndFunction回答:引用MicrosoftScriptingrutimePrivateSubCommand1_Click()DimwAsFolderDimfAsNewScripting.FileSystemObjectSetw=f.GetFolder("e:\music\")Debug.Printw.SizeEndSub回答:回答:FileSystemObject引用文件系统对象,并用它来获取对象属性。回答:批处理吧?。。。这个应当有API调用,但是发觉计算时也是在一个一个文件大小加起来地!1.DIR枚举这个文件夹地一切目录2.用DIR遍历每个目录中地文件和子目录,比把大小计算加起来,得到每个目录地大小。。。!最后依据得到地数据,计算整个文件夹地大小!叫李嘉诚ljc007来吧!!!!!!!!!!!!!1!!!!!!
回答:DimfsoAsNewFileSystemObject’要引microsoftscriptingruntimeDimi,jAslongi=fso.GetFolder("D:\Mytest").Size‘文件大小j=fso.GetFolder("D:\Mytest").Files.Count’文件数
回答:给亻尔个简单地纯VB代码这个没有包含子目录地,要有地话能够用递归
VBcode
CodehighlightingproducedbyActiproCodeHighlighter(freeware)http://www.CodeHighlighter.com/PrivateSubForm_Load()MsgBox"文件总数:"&getDirFileCount("C:\")MsgBox"文件大小和:"&CLng(getDirFileLenTotal("C:\")/1024)&"KB"EndSubFunctiongetDirFileCount(DirNameAsString)AsLongIf(Right(DirName,1)<>"\")ThenDirName=DirName&"\"i=0a=Dir(DirName,vbNormal)While(a<>"")i=i 1a=Dir()WendgetDirFileCount=iEndFunctionFunctiongetDirFileLenTotal(DirNameAsString)AsCurrencyIf(Right(DirName,1)<>"\")ThenDirName=DirName&"\"i=0a=Dir(DirName,vbNormal)While(a<>"")i=i FileLen(DirName&a)a=Dir()WendgetDirFileLenTotal=iEndFunction回答:引用MicrosoftScriptingrutimePrivateSubCommand1_Click()DimwAsFolderDimfAsNewScripting.FileSystemObjectSetw=f.GetFolder("e:\music\")Debug.Printw.SizeEndSub回答:回答:FileSystemObject引用文件系统对象,并用它来获取对象属性。回答:批处理吧?。。。这个应当有API调用,但是发觉计算时也是在一个一个文件大小加起来地!1.DIR枚举这个文件夹地一切目录2.用DIR遍历每个目录中地文件和子目录,比把大小计算加起来,得到每个目录地大小。。。!最后依据得到地数据,计算整个文件夹地大小!叫李嘉诚ljc007来吧!!!!!!!!!!!!!1!!!!!!
温馨提示:答案为网友推荐,仅供参考